In god sees the truth, but waits, forgiveness emerges as a central concept in the storys project of edifying readers. In 1873, tolstoy set to work on the second of his best known novels, anna karenina. The story, about a man sent to prison for a murder he didnt commit, takes the form of a parable of forgiveness. Jun 19, 2019 in god sees the truth, but waits by leo tolstoy we have the theme of guilt, forgiveness, faith, conflict, freedom and acceptance. By showing the repeated failure, incompletion, or withholding of forgiveness in earthly or social contexts, tolstoy suggests that the only ultimately reliable and worthwhile form of forgiveness is that of atonement from god, in which aksyonov learns to trust. The difference is dostoyevsky would have written it with a fist waving of anger and frustration leaping from the page while tolstoy writes it with an accepting nonviolent attitude relating to those abused with grievances. God sees the truth, but waits is a deceptively simple short story from leo tolstoy, written in 1872, about a wealthy, carefree young man falsely accused of murder.
